
University of Michigan
您将获得的技能: C (Programming Language), Programming Principles, C++ (Programming Language), Algorithms, Data Structures, Other Programming Languages, System Programming
中级 · 课程 · 1-4 周

University of London
您将获得的技能: Pseudocode, C++ (Programming Language), Object Oriented Programming (OOP), C and C++, File I/O, Object Oriented Design, Integrated Development Environments, Computer Programming, Development Environment, Programming Principles, Debugging, Data Structures, Program Development, Algorithms, Interactive Design, Model Evaluation, Software Engineering, Test Data, Data Validation, Command-Line Interface
攻读学位
中级 · 专项课程 · 1-3 个月

您将获得的技能: Data Persistence, File I/O, C (Programming Language), Debugging, Computational Thinking, Programming Principles, Program Development, Application Design, Command-Line Interface, Algorithms
混合 · 课程 · 1-4 周

University of Alberta
您将获得的技能: 理论计算机科学, 软件质量(SQA/SQC), 计算机科学, 调试, Algorithm, 功能测试, 应用设计, 问题管理, 动画和游戏设计, 计算思维, 视频游戏开发, 计划发展, Python 程序设计, 计算机编程, 软件工程, 互动设计, 解决问题, 编程原则, 游戏设计, 伪代码
初级 · 课程 · 1-3 个月

Edureka
您将获得的技能: Cloud-Native Computing, Grafana, Web Services, Web Applications, Software Architecture, Development Environment, Object Oriented Design, CI/CD, Programming Principles, Computer Programming, Program Development, Network Security, Other Programming Languages, Software Development Tools, Data Structures, Data Sharing
中级 · 专项课程 · 3-6 个月

University of California, Santa Cruz
您将获得的技能: C++ (Programming Language), Go (Programming Language), File I/O, Data Structures, Object Oriented Programming (OOP), Software Design Patterns, Debugging, Computer Programming, Unit Testing, Programming Principles, Algorithms, C (Programming Language), Program Development, Integrated Development Environments, Graph Theory, Software Testing, Artificial Intelligence, Integration Testing, Software Design, System Design and Implementation
中级 · 专项课程 · 3-6 个月
University of California, Santa Cruz
您将获得的技能: Go (Programming Language), File I/O, Data Structures, Programming Principles, Object Oriented Programming (OOP), Debugging, Computer Programming, Unit Testing, C (Programming Language), Program Development, Computer Science, Pseudocode, Software Testing, Algorithms, Integrated Development Environments, Integration Testing, Software Design, System Design and Implementation, Distributed Computing
中级 · 专项课程 · 3-6 个月

University of Pennsylvania
您将获得的技能: 数据科学, 文件输入/输出, Java 编程, Pandas(Python 软件包), Java, 调试, 数据结构, Matplotlib, 单元测试, 面向对象编程(OOP), 数据清理, 计算机编程工具, 应用程序开发, 计算机编程, Python 程序设计, 日蚀(软件), 数据可视化, 面向对象设计, 编程原则, 数据分析
初级 · 专项课程 · 3-6 个月

The Hong Kong University of Science and Technology
您将获得的技能: 故事板, 计算机编程, 动画, 解决问题, 游戏设计, 计算思维, 编程原则
初级 · 课程 · 1-3 个月

University of California, Irvine
您将获得的技能: Open Source 技术, Network Protocol(网络协议, 调试, 数字通信, 嵌入式系统, 集成开发环境, 电子工程, 计算机硬件, 计算机编程, C(编程语言), 嵌入式软件, 开发环境, 电子元件
混合 · 课程 · 1-4 周

LearnQuest
您将获得的技能: 命令行界面, Java 编程, Java, 应用服务器, 用户界面(UI), 数据结构, 面向对象编程(OOP), UI 组件, 移动开发, Virtual Machine, 软件安装, 应用程序开发, 开发环境, 面向对象设计, 事件驱动编程, 计算机编程, 日蚀(软件), 网络应用, 计划发展
中级 · 专项课程 · 3-6 个月

University of California, Santa Cruz
您将获得的技能: C++ (Programming Language), Go (Programming Language), File I/O, Data Structures, Object Oriented Programming (OOP), Programming Principles, Software Design Patterns, Debugging, Computer Programming, Unit Testing, C (Programming Language), Program Development, Algorithms, Pseudocode, Graph Theory, Software Testing, Artificial Intelligence, Integrated Development Environments, Integration Testing, Software Design
中级 · 专项课程 · 3-6 个月